(21st – 24th November 2012)
Trashigang is the largest district in the country. The dzong that sits majestically on a ridge overlooking the Dangmechu and the Gamrichu was built in 1651.
While every village has their own tshechus to celebrate annually, however the highlight is the three day tshechu that is held in the dzong from the 7th to 11th of the tenth month of the Bhutanese calendar that corresponds to the month of November. On the final day, the old thongdrel of Guru Tshengyed is displayed with Guru Tshengyed Chhams.
